Man arrested in flagrante by the Civil Police for possession of child pornography

On this Friday (24), the team of civil police from the Specialized Police Station for the Care of Children and Adolescents (DEACA) of Santa Casa, linked to the Directorate for the Care of Vulnerable Groups (DAV), executed a preventive arrest warrant and another for search and seizure against a suspect for possession and sharing of child pornography, sexual harassment, rape of a vulnerable person, and providing alcohol to a minor.
During the searches at the man's house, the police seized two cell phones used by him, which contained extensive audiovisual material of child pornography. "As soon as the warrants were issued, we went to the suspect's house to comply with the court orders. There is an ongoing police inquiry against him investigating several sexual crimes committed against a minor since the victim was 13 years old," explained delegate Luciana Tunes, responsible for the investigation.
Understand the case - During the investigation, it was proven that the man had been in contact with a minor since the age of 13. When the victim turned 15, the individual provided alcohol, leaving the minor intoxicated, at which point he fell asleep and woke up with the individual sexually abusing him. "The victim could not resist the act. Days later, the abuser began to demand the sending of intimate videos, otherwise, he would tell what happened to his acquaintances," continued the delegate.
Another 16-year-old minor, who is a friend of the victim, was also sexually abused by the man. "In light of these facts, the police authority overseeing the inquiry requested the preventive arrest and search and seizure of the aggressor's cell phones, which were executed this afternoon and resulted in his arrest in flagrante delicto, as the mobile devices were filled with videos of child and adolescent pornography," said Danielle Ambrósio, head of DEACA Santa Casa.
After the arrest, the individual was taken to the specialized police station, underwent the necessary procedures, and is at the disposal of the Judiciary. The cell phones were seized and will undergo forensic examination to identify other possible victims.
